BETHLEHEM, PA - Susquehanna women's basketball continued its dominating stretch with a decisive win over the Greyhounds of Moravian University on Saturday. After an early back and forth battle, the River Hawks made their mark on the game late, bolstered by
Julia Pinckert recording 21 points as the orange and maroon defeated the Greyhounds, 69-58.
How it Happened:
- Carly George started the scoring for the River Hawks, knocking in a lay up to knot the game at two points a piece.
- Both team continued to trade baskets, with neither team being able to establish any kind of lead throughout the first quarter.
- The River Hawks eventually jumped out to a seven point lead in the first frame, but the Greyhounds cut back into it, cutting the lead to four, ending the first frame of play with SU leading 15-11.
- The SU lead evaporated early in the second quarter of play, with Moravian gaining the advantage with 6:10 to go in the first half of play.
- The remainder of the quarter resulted in both team trading blows, with Moravian clinging on to the slight halftime lead, 27-24.
- Moravian came out of the break and added an additional two points to their lead, growing the advantage to five.
- Julia Roth and Carly George tacked on four points for the River Hawks, trimming the Moravian lead to one with 6:00 to play in the quarter.
- Susquehanna's offense came to life late in the third quarter, with Greta Servitto adding four points to the box score, followed by Sydney Weyant adding her own basket.
- The River Hawks continued to push their lead, jumping out to a six point lead with 2:12 to go in the quarter.
- Julia Pinckert added a three point shot to the board with 1:09 to play, pushing the lead to the largest of the night so far at nine.
- Moravian tacked on a lay up with three seconds to go in the frame. Julia Pinckert intercepted the in bounds pass and threw up a hail mary shot from inside of the opposite three point line at the buzzer, sinking the near full court shot to end the third quarter of play.
- Pinckert continued her dominance into the fourth quarter of play, tacking on yet another lay up and three point shot to push the SU lead back to nine.
- Moravian clawed their way back into the match, knotting the game at 54 points all, with 4:22 remaining in the game.
- The Susquehanna offense erupted from this point, finishing the game on a 15-4 run, led by Pinckert, George, and Roth, ending the game in the favor of the River Hawks, 69-58.
Inside the Box Score:
- Julia Pinckert led all River Hawks shooters, setting a new career high with 21 points. Pinckert nailed three-three point shots in the contest, including an almost full court shot at the end of the third frame of play.
- Julia Roth earned yet another double double, finishing the contest with 12 points to go along with 11 rebounds.
- Carly George added 16 points to the box score for the River Hawks, with Sydney Weyant adding 10 points.
- Susquehanna shot 40.6% from the field (26-64), compared to Moravian shooting 38.9% from the field (21-54).
- The River Hawks netted four 3-point shots, with the Greyhounds netting three three point shots.
